My parents went on vacation last year just as their tomato crop - and mine - was ready to harvest. After freezing as many tomatoes as I could possibly want or use, I had to come up with new ideas for using tomatoes. My husband loved this creation! It really is a great way to use tomatoes.

Nutritional Facts One serving (prepared with Parmesan cheese) equals 277 calories, 7 g fat (0 saturated fat), 13 mg cholesterol, 244 mg sodium, 46 g carbohydrate, 0 fiber, 9 g protein. Diabetic Exchanges: 2-1/2 starch, 1-1/2 fat, 1 vegetable.
Originally published as Fresh Tomato Pasta Toss in Country August/September 1997, p49
